Development Of Locating Fixtures For Root And Shroud Milling Operation On Hmc Machines To Accommodate All Sizes Tang Height Of New Design Steam Turbine Blades

Abstract: The locating fixtures (14, 15) for root and shroud milling operation on HMC machines to accommodate all sizes tang height of new design steam turbine blade consist of one root locating fixture (14) and one shroud locating fixture (15). Both fixtures are fixed to the main fixture body (16) when the locating pad (3) is disposed in the locating fixture (14) for providing reference to the blade (B) at the root slot (4) for allowing the extramaterial (9) at root end disposed out of the fixture for being milled easily for maintaining the tang height of the blade.

FIELD OF INVENTION
The present invention relates to development of locating fixtures
for Root and Shroud milling operation on HMC machines to accommodate all
sizes tang height of new design steam turbine blades which could not be
machined in the existing system earlier.
B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
BHEL have 6 nos. Horizontal Machining Center (HMC) for machining
technological allowances provided at both root & shroud end of steam turbine
blades. These technological allowances (extra material) are provided at both
ends of steam turbine blades for clamping of these blades on 5-axis machines
while machining. After machining of these blades on 5-axis machines, the
technological allowances (extra material) are to be milled off on HMC machines
to maintain the drawing dimensions of blades at both root & shroud end.
The fixtures available on these 6 nos. HMC machines are capable of
machining technological allowances of 41K, 36K, 19K, 31K etc. design blades
having tang height 9 mm and more. But the new design 29K blades of HP
moving and HP Guide module are very smaller in size and also having lesser tang
height (less than 8 mm) as compared to other design.
When these new design blades are clamped in the existing fixture
of HMC machines, the tang height portion of blades rests inside the fixture,
which cannot be milled as the fixture will get damaged while maintaining 8 mm
tang height of the blade.
A new locating fixture is required on HMC machines, so that the
tang height portion of these blades rests outside the fixture, which can be easily
milled off by cutter to maintain 8 mm or lesser tang height without damaging the
fixture.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F A PREFERRED EMBODIMENT OF THE
INVENTION
To cut technological allowances (extra material) of blade at both root
and shroud end, the blade is put in the fixture by taking reference at the root
slot (4 of Fig. 2) of blade with the help of locating pad (3 of Fig. 1) provided in
the fixture. The locating fixture (14) is designed in such a way that the
technological allowances (9) of blade at both root (10) and shroud end (5) will
hang outside the fixture, so that these technological allowances (9) can be milled
off with the milling cutter without damaging the fixture and the tang height (6)
at the root end and the blade length (7) can be maintained as per drawing
requirement.
To maintain tang height (6) of blade (B) at root end (10), it is
necessary to keep this portion outside the fixture. But in new design blades, the
tang height was mostly less than 8 mm and that were fouling inside the fixture.
The existing locating fixture (E) was designed in such a way that only tang
height of 9 mm and more can be maintained in this fixture.
To maintain 8 mm or lesser tang height of blade in the existing
fixture (E), it required either to cut the fixture or to move the locating fixture
(11, 13) outside the fixture so that the blade tang height can be moved outside
and can be easily milled off without damaging the fixture.
The fixture cannot be cut and the existing locating fixture (11) was
fixed in the fixture. Only the solution left was to modify the locating fixture (11).
In order to find a solution to this problem, the portion of the clamp, where the
root slot of blade is taking reference, can be shifted outwards, so that the blade
tang height portion (12) can move outside the fixture. And this can be done only
by making new locating fixture (14).
The new locating fixture (14) was manufactured (Fig. 1) and fitted
in the main fixture (16) (Fig. 4). Now, the new design blades (19) having tang
height (6) less than 8 mm to 5 mm can be milled off in the present fixture.
As shown in Fig. 1, the locating pad (3) is shifted towards outward
direction, when the position (21) of the locator (3) is shifted to outer edge of the
bracket as shown in Fig. 3, so that the portion (20) to be milled is outside the
fixture and hence machinable. The extra material (technological allowances) (9)
provided on the blade root end is outside the fixture and that can be easily milled
off.
Fig. 4 shows a root locating fixture (14) and a shroud locating
fixture (15) with clamping piston (17) to clamp the blade (19). The clamping
position is shown in Fig. 3. Both fixtures are fixed to the main fixture body (16).
Technological allowances (9) refer to the extra material provided
on both end of blades (B) at the blank stage for the purpose of clamping of the
blank at both ends in the 5-axis machine for machining of blades. These extra
material (technological allowances 9) are milled off on other horizontal machining
centre machine to maintain the blade dimension.
The reference pad (3) of locating fixture (14) gives the reference to
the blade at the slot in such a way that the extra material (technological
allowances) at root end comes out of the fixture and that can be easily milled off
to maintain the Tang height (6) of the blade (B).
The locating fixture (14) gets assembled with the main fixture (16)
with the help of 4 bolts and is fixed rigidly. The locating fixture consists of a base
plate (1), vertical column (2) and locating pad (3).
WE CLAIM
1. Locating fixture (14) for root and shroud milling operation on HMC
machines to accommodate all sizes tang height of new design steam
turbine blade comprising
at least one root locating fixture (14);
Characterised in that,
the fixture (14) is fixed to the main fixture body (16) along with shroud
locating fixture (15) when the locating pad (3) is disposed in the locating
fixture (14) for providing reference to the blade (B) at the root slot (4) for
allowing the extra material (9) at root end disposed out of the fixture for
being milled easily for maintaining the tang height of the blade.
2. Locating fixture (14) as claimed in claim 1, wherein the said fixture is
assembled to the main fixture body (16) with a plurality of bolts.
3. Locating fixture (14) as claimed in claim 1, wherein locating pad (3)
accommodates turbine blades for milling and maintaining a tang height of
5 to 8 mm.
4. Locating fixture (14) as claimed in claim 1, wherein the locating fixture
(14) consists of a base plate (1), vertical column (2) and locating pad (3).
